Initial Comfort and Fit

Upon first trying the HD4 2026, users generally report a snug yet comfortable fit. The ear cups are padded with memory foam covered in soft leatherette, providing a plush feel. The headband is adjustable, allowing for a secure fit without excessive pressure.

Long-term Wearing Experience

After several hours of continuous use, most users notice minimal fatigue. The headphones distribute pressure evenly across the head and ears, reducing discomfort. The padding remains comfortable even after prolonged periods, thanks to high-quality materials.

Comfort Over Extended Periods

Testers reported that after 4-6 hours of listening, there was little to no soreness or pinching. The ear cups remain cool and do not cause sweating, which enhances comfort during extended sessions. The lightweight design contributes to less strain on the neck and shoulders.

Potential Comfort Issues

Some users with larger heads or ears may find the headphones slightly tight initially. Break-in time helps alleviate this issue as the padding softens. A few testers experienced mild pressure on the temples after long periods, but this was generally resolved with minor adjustments.
